My Cancer Journey 15 – Another Zap!

Since having the 2nd lump removed, I continued to have US scans and TG blood tests.

The TG levels should ideally be undetectable, but mine have been creeping up. An US scan also showed some slight regrowth in the area of the thyroid bed. The Multi-Disciplinary Team (MDT) met to discuss the situation and have recommended another round of Radioiodine Treatment.

The first two rounds were at a low dose and were administered as a day patient. this time I am to receive a medium dose as an inpatient and so will spend two days in isolation in Brighton Hospital.

After that I will follow a similar semi-isolation protocol at home.
